Popular Afrobeat singer, Wizkid Balogun speaks on the reason for he sings and stayed glued to his known music genre and not gospel, aso Naija reports.
The Grammy award winning singer made this known during an interview on an international radio station on Thursday night.
While speaking with the interview, the singer answered a couple of questions, including the one where he was asked to pick his preference between Tems and Burna Boy.
Towards the end of his interview, the 32-year-old shared that every album he makes will be “vibes on vibes”. He further stated that if he does make a “Christian album today, you are going to lay it in the club.”
